To access an item that is available through ProQuest Ebook Central, you will need to search for the item in our online catalog. You will see View Online: Ebook Central Academic Complete under the View It option in the online catalog
If you click the link next to View Online, the book will open in a new browser window. You have options to read online, download the book, and download and print PDF chapters. The Note section should tell you how many copies are available.
If you want to browse the e-book collection available from ProQuest, you can search the ProQuest Ebook Central website.
You will be able to read the book online whenever you have internet access. If you click Read Online, the book will open in your web browser and you can search, highlight, and take notes on the online book. It will require you to sign in with your Purdue Account to use some of those features.
If you have consistent access to the internet, you don’t need to download the book. You will be able to read it online. However, if you believe you won’t have access to consistent internet, you can download the book using third-party software. You will need to open the book (select Read Online) and then click the download button which is a little arrow pointing down towards a small box icon.
Once you click that button, a popup will appear. You can follow the steps to download the third-party software, Adobe Digital Editions, and then you will be able to download the book. For more information about the third-party software, check out the Adobe Digital Editions section of this guide.
This option allows you to download a chapter of the book and it will save it as a PDF. Once you download the PDF, you will be able to print it. The book does have a limit on the number of pages you can download.
Once you determine what chapter or pages you want to download, you will click the Download Chapter button and a pop-up will appear. You can click the Download button and your download will begin and the PDF will open in your default PDF viewer.
The number of pages available to download is updated in the availability box in the section titled: pages remaining for PDF print/chapter download.
If you exceed the number of pages you can download, there will be a warning and you will be limited to the remaining number of pages.
